Infiniti G37 Convertible (2008): more photos
Mon, 06 Oct 2008By Tim Pollard First Official Pictures 06 October 2008 12:14 Infiniti has released another photograph of its new G37 Convertible – the roadster version of Nissan’s new 3-series fighter. The car will be formally shown at the 2008 Los Angeles motor show and this is only the second photograph of the new cabrio that goes on sale next summer. It’s the convertible version of the G37 Coupe (read our first drive here) and, like its 3-series target, uses a folding hard-top roof.

Fri, 29 Jun 2012The first SRT Viper crossed the block at Barrett Jackson in Orange County this past week, for a cool $300,000. All the proceeds will go to the Austin Hatcher Foundation, a charity to help families and children affected by pediatric cancer.
